Africa: Top 3 anticipated books before 2019 ends

While this novel is technically not by an African author but it’s made its way onto the list because it’s set in Nigeria. Girl is a haunting fictional portrait of a young woman’s experience being kidnapped by Boko Haram and the horrors she faced during her abduction. In chronicling her protagonist’s attempt to flee the starvation, sexual violence and psychological trauma she suffered, O’Brien crafts a grueling survival story and examines its chilling aftermath.
